#dac900 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dac900 is composed of 85.5% red, 78.8%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.8% magenta, 100%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 55.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.7%. #dac900 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#b59300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#dac900 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dac900 has RGB values of R:218, G:201,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:1,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14338304.

Shades and Tints of #dac900
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fffeee is the lightest one.

Tones of #dac900
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757465 is the less saturated color, while #dac900 is the most saturated one.
